The image shows an ornate mirror with a circular frame, flanked by two small figurines of women in period dresses. The color palette includes earthy tones of browns, blacks, metallic golds, and muted blue. The circular frame is centrally positioned, with the figures standing symmetrically on each side. Below the mirror, there is a decorative element resembling palm fronds emerging from a support base containing an American flag, a tapered obelisk, and a green figure or emblem, creating a vertical composition.
